[发明专利]一种在流媒体中应用数字水印的方法无效
申请号: | 201210137293.9 | 申请日: | 2012-05-07 |
公开(公告)号: | CN102665100A | 公开(公告)日: | 2012-09-12 |
发明(设计)人: | 卜树坡;庄剑英;程磊;赵展 | 申请(专利权)人: | 苏州工业职业技术学院 |
主分类号: | H04N21/2347 | 分类号: | H04N21/2347;H04N21/2389;H04N21/435;H04N21/438;H04N21/4405;H04N21/8358 |
代理公司: | 南京纵横知识产权代理有限公司 32224 | 代理人: | 董建林 |
地址: | 215104 江苏省苏州*** | 国省代码: | 江苏;32 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| 本发明公开了一种在流媒体中应用数字水印的方法,其特征在于,所述方法包括嵌入数字水印步骤和提取水印的步骤,本发明提供的嵌入数字水印的方法适用于P2P流媒体视频,并且将纠错编码技术与音频数字水印技术相结合,对水印序列进行预编码以抵抗针对数字水印的各种常规信号处理及水印攻击,大大提高了方案的鲁棒性。另外,本发明还具有在提取水印信息时,不需要用到原始视频,能够进行水印的盲提取,并且能够进行自校正的优点,具有很高的实用价值。 | ||
搜索关键词: | 一种 流媒体 应用 数字 水印 方法 | ||
【主权项】:
1.一种在流媒体中应用数字水印的方法,其特征在于,所述方法包括嵌入数字水印步骤和提取水印的步骤,所述嵌入数字水印的步骤具体包括以下步骤:步骤(一):将水印信息分列读入,得到一维数组
;假设原始水印信息为
,水印大小为
,则得到的一维数组
为:
,其中,
;步骤(二):根据密钥对
进行置换得到水印信息
,并保留所述密钥以便提取端使用;步骤(三):对置换之后的水印信息
进行低密度奇偶校验码(LDPC)编码;步骤(四):对经过LDPC编码之后的水印信息,进行BPSK调制,得到
序列
;步骤(五):在视频帧中嵌入水印;所述在视频帧中嵌入水印的步骤具体包括以下步骤:(1)、对原始视频进行可变长解码(VLD);(2)、根据zigzag规则对可变长解码后的视频进行反扫描;(3)、进行AC/DC逆预测;(4)、将处理过的水印信息嵌入到视频帧的亮度分量的DCT系数中,嵌入公式为:
其中,
是已经嵌入水印的第
个DCT系数,
是将要嵌入水印的第
个DCT系数,
是伪随机噪声序列,并且
,
表示嵌入的每个数字水印的比特数量,
;
的取值范围是[0, 2048],
的取值范围是[0, 65536],
的取值范围如下:如果
,则
;如果
,则
;如果
,则
;如果
,则
;(5)、进行AC/DC系数预测以及根据zigzag规则进行扫描;(6)、进行可变长编码(VLC);步骤(六):重复以上步骤,直到对所有的视频帧完成数字水印的嵌入;所述提取水印的步骤具体包括以下步骤:(1)根据以下公式提取水印信息:
其中,
已经嵌入水印的第
个DCT系数,
为由嵌入水印而引入的噪声,且
,
是同样由嵌入水印而引入的伪随机噪声序列,
是得到水印信息的校正值,通过
得到嵌入的水印信息,
与水印比特
的关系如下:如果
,则水印比特
,所以水印信息是1;如果
,则水印比特
,所以水印信息是0;(2)、对提取的水印信息进行LDPC解码;(3)、根据保留的密钥信息,对提取的水印信息进行逆置换。
下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于苏州工业职业技术学院,未经苏州工业职业技术学院许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/patent/201210137293.9/,转载请声明来源钻瓜专利网。
- 上一篇:一种利用用户识别设备启动计算机的方法
- 下一篇:玻璃熔接方法及玻璃层固定方法